- Born: 1592
- Died: 1637
- Other Names: 松浦 宗陽 (Matsura Sôyô)
- Japanese: 松浦 隆信 (Matsura Takanobu, Matsura Ryûshin)
Matsura Takanobu was the third Edo period lord of Hirado han.
He succeeded his father Matsura Hisanobu to become lord of Hirado in 1602.
